Dr G replies: If you are considering an abortion it is important to get onto it as soon as possible so talk to your doctor, Family Planning Centre or Youth Health Centre. They can refer you on to your local abortion service. Two doctors need to agree that you have legal grounds for abortion. The safest time to have an abortion is before 12 weeks.
